Hulu’s Birthday!

It was Hulu’s first birthday March 12th, 2009. According to Hulu’s Blog, Hulu “exited beta and was made broadly available in the US” at 1:46 PM a year ago from that date. So that would be 1:46 PM March 12th, 2008. Can you believe it? It’s been 365 days of Hulu’s existence out of beta and it’s been with me through thick and thin. Alright, Hulu is now kind of becoming more of a social video watching site now with the addition of friends. You could already comment on videos and see comments other users made, but now you can connect to friends on Hulu , allowing integration of Gmail, Yahoo, Hotmail, Facebook, and Myspace so you can find your friends on Hulu. You can now search for friends and send them invites and then add them to your profile while you’re at it. You can also write messages on your profile or on their profile. What do you think?
